Rain delayed Pearl Jam

Pearl Jam once again ran into some severe weather while performing at Chicago's Wrigley Field on Monday.

Back in 2013, they had to take a break for two hours and 45 minutes because of thunderstorms in the area, and Monday night they went on almost two hours later than scheduled due to severe weather.

Eddie Vedder and company dropped four songs from their printed setlist because of the delay, but they did break out a very appropriate cover -- "Rain" by The Beatles. They also gave "Evil Little Goat," a song from the Ten sessions, its live debut.
